Indira – Bu Bai
Loading advertisement...
Preload Image
Up next

Tom Vek – Say – Official Music Video (BSL Signed)

Cancel
Turn Off Light
Autoplay Next Music Video

Indira – Bu Bai

Watch the official music video for Indira – Bu Bai.